Набор инструментов магии кода: открывая мир методов

Привет, товарищи кодировщики! Сегодня я открою вам небольшой секрет: мир программирования полон методов, которые могут значительно облегчить вашу жизнь. Так что возьмите свой любимый напиток, расслабьтесь и приготовьтесь исследовать множество магических возможностей кода!

  1. Нарезка и нарезка с помощью метода срезов Python.
    Одним из удобных методов в Python является метод срезов. Он позволяет извлечь часть списка, строки или кортежа, указав начальный и конечный индексы. Вот краткий пример:

    my_list = [1, 2, 3, 4, 5]
    sliced_list = my_list[1:4]
    print(sliced_list)  # Output: [2, 3, 4]
  2. Повышайте свои навыки работы с JavaScript с помощью Map:
    Метод карты в JavaScript меняет правила игры, когда дело доходит до манипулирования массивами. Он позволяет создать новый массив, применив функцию к каждому элементу существующего массива. Посмотрите этот пример:

    const numbers = [1, 2, 3, 4, 5];
    const doubled = numbers.map((num) => num * 2);
    console.log(doubled);  // Output: [2, 4, 6, 8, 10]
  3. Наслаждайтесь Groovy с помощью строковых методов Java.
    Java предлагает широкий спектр полезных методов для работы со строками. Одним из таких методов является substring(), который позволяет извлечь часть строки на основе указанных индексов. Вот пример:

    String phrase = "Hello, World!";
    String substring = phrase.substring(7, 12);
    System.out.println(substring);  // Output: World
  4. Упростите свою жизнь с помощью перечислимых методов Ruby.
    Модуль Enumerable Ruby предоставляет множество методов, упрощающих работу с коллекциями. Одним из таких методов является select, который позволяет фильтровать элементы по условию. Взгляните:

    numbers = [1, 2, 3, 4, 5]
    even_numbers = numbers.select { |num| num.even? }
    puts even_numbers  # Output: [2, 4]
  5. Наполните свой PHP-код методами массивов.
    PHP предлагает богатый набор методов массивов, которые могут сэкономить вам массу времени и усилий. Одним из полезных методов является array_map, который применяет функцию обратного вызова к каждому элементу массива и возвращает новый массив. Посмотрите этот пример:

    $numbers = [1, 2, 3, 4, 5];
    $doubled = array_map(function($num) {
       return $num * 2;
    }, $numbers);
    print_r($doubled);  // Output: Array ( [0] => 2 [1] => 4 [2] => 6 [3] => 8 [4] => 10 )
  6. Освойте искусство C# с помощью LINQ:
    LINQ (Language Integrated Query) — это мощная функция C#, обеспечивающая унифицированный синтаксис для запроса данных из различных источников. Одним из наиболее часто используемых методов является OrderBy, который позволяет сортировать элементы по возрастанию или убыванию. Вот пример:

    int[] numbers = { 5, 2, 8, 1, 9 };
    var sortedNumbers = numbers.OrderBy(num => num);
    foreach (var num in sortedNumbers)
    {
       Console.WriteLine(num);  // Output: 1 2 5 8 9
    }

И вот оно, друзья мои! Коллекция мощных методов из различных языков программирования, которые помогут вам улучшить свои навыки программирования. Помните, что это всего лишь несколько примеров, и есть еще много методов, которые ждут своего открытия. Приятного кодирования!

Не забудьте оптимизировать статью в блоге, добавив релевантные ключевые слова и метатеги, чтобы повысить ее рейтинг в SEO. Удачи!